以下是學(xué)習(xí)代碼的一些建議:
1. 選擇編程語(yǔ)言和目標(biāo)領(lǐng)域:首先需要選擇一種編程語(yǔ)言和一個(gè)目標(biāo)領(lǐng)域,例如 Web 開發(fā)、數(shù)據(jù)分析、機(jī)器學(xué)習(xí)等。
2. 學(xué)習(xí)基礎(chǔ)知識(shí):掌握基礎(chǔ)知識(shí)是學(xué)習(xí)代碼的關(guān)鍵。建議先學(xué)習(xí)編程語(yǔ)言的語(yǔ)法、數(shù)據(jù)類型、操作符、流程控制語(yǔ)句等基礎(chǔ)知識(shí)。
3. 學(xué)習(xí)算法和數(shù)據(jù)結(jié)構(gòu):算法和數(shù)據(jù)結(jié)構(gòu)是編程的基礎(chǔ),對(duì)于復(fù)雜的應(yīng)用程序和系統(tǒng)的開發(fā)非常重要。
4. 練習(xí)編寫代碼:通過編寫小程序、實(shí)現(xiàn)算法和數(shù)據(jù)結(jié)構(gòu)等練習(xí),來提高自己的編程能力。
5. 閱讀和理解優(yōu)秀的代碼:通過閱讀別人寫的代碼,學(xué)習(xí)他們的編程思路和技巧,提高自己的編程水平。
6. 參加在線課程和社區(qū):參加在線課程和社區(qū)可以加速學(xué)習(xí)速度,獲得更多的反饋和建議。
7. 掌握工具和框架:學(xué)習(xí)使用常用的編程工具和框架,如 Git、Django、React 等,可以提高編程效率和質(zhì)量。
8. 持續(xù)學(xué)習(xí)和實(shí)踐:編程是一項(xiàng)不斷發(fā)展和進(jìn)步的技能,需要持續(xù)學(xué)習(xí)和實(shí)踐,不斷提高自己的水平。